- Update 0.8.3
PR: 165572 Submitted by: Armin Pirkovitsch <armin@frozen-zone.org>
This commit is contained in:
parent
f93ac09542
commit
bad02fcf85
Notes:
svn2git
2021-03-31 03:12:20 +00:00
svn path=/head/; revision=292634
@ -5,8 +5,7 @@
|
||||
# $FreeBSD$
|
||||
|
||||
PORTNAME= hk_classes
|
||||
PORTVERSION= 0.8.1
|
||||
PORTREVISION= 6
|
||||
PORTVERSION= 0.8.3
|
||||
CATEGORIES= databases
|
||||
MASTER_SITES= SF/hk-classes/${PORTNAME}/${PORTVERSION}
|
||||
|
||||
@ -14,7 +13,8 @@ MAINTAINER= ports@FreeBSD.org
|
||||
COMMENT= C++ Library for rapid development of database applications
|
||||
|
||||
BUILD_DEPENDS= ${LOCALBASE}/include/argp.h:${PORTSDIR}/devel/argp-standalone
|
||||
LIB_DEPENDS= fontconfig.1:${PORTSDIR}/x11-fonts/fontconfig
|
||||
LIB_DEPENDS= fontconfig.1:${PORTSDIR}/x11-fonts/fontconfig \
|
||||
xml2.5:${PORTSDIR}/textproc/libxml2
|
||||
|
||||
USE_BZIP2= yes
|
||||
USE_ICONV= yes
|
||||
@ -43,11 +43,8 @@ OPTIONS= MYSQL "Build MySQL driver" on \
|
||||
ODBC "Build unixODBC driver" off \
|
||||
PARADOX "Build Paradox driver" off \
|
||||
SQLITE2 "Build with sqlite2 driver" off \
|
||||
SQLITE3 "Build with sqlite3 driver" off
|
||||
|
||||
MAN1= hk_report.1man hk_actionquery.1man hk_exportxml.1man \
|
||||
hk_exporthtml.1man hk_exportcsv.1man hk_importcsv.1man \
|
||||
hk_dbcopy.1man
|
||||
SQLITE3 "Build with sqlite3 driver" off \
|
||||
DBASE "Build with dbase driver" off
|
||||
|
||||
.include <bsd.port.pre.mk>
|
||||
|
||||
@ -64,6 +61,13 @@ CONFIGURE_ARGS+= --without-mysql
|
||||
PLIST_SUB+= MYSQL="@comment "
|
||||
.endif
|
||||
|
||||
.if !defined(WITH_DBASE)
|
||||
CONFIGURE_ARGS+= --without-dbase
|
||||
PLIST_SUB+= DBASE="@comment "
|
||||
.else
|
||||
PLIST_SUB+= DBASE=""
|
||||
.endif
|
||||
|
||||
.if defined(WITH_POSTGRESQL)
|
||||
USE_PGSQL= yes
|
||||
CONFIGURE_ARGS+= --with-postgres-incdir=${LOCALBASE}/include/ \
|
||||
@ -130,6 +134,15 @@ CONFIGURE_ARGS+= --without-sqlite3
|
||||
PLIST_SUB+= SQLITE3="@comment "
|
||||
.endif
|
||||
|
||||
post-patch:
|
||||
${REINPLACE_CMD} -e "s|INCLUDES = -I../hk_classes \
|
||||
-I./pxlib|INCLUDES = -I../hk_classes -I./pxlib \
|
||||
-I${LOCALBASE}/include|g" \
|
||||
${WRKSRC}/hk_paradoxclasses/Makefile.in
|
||||
|
||||
post-configure:
|
||||
${REINPLACE_CMD} -e "s| -I|','|g" ${WRKSRC}/python/setup.py
|
||||
|
||||
post-install:
|
||||
@${SED} -e 's#%%PREFIX%%#${PREFIX}#' ${FILESDIR}/hk_classes.sh > \
|
||||
${PREFIX}/etc/rc.d/hk_classes.sh; \
|
||||
|
@ -1,2 +1,2 @@
|
||||
SHA256 (hk_classes-0.8.1.tar.bz2) = 9e403fe153962770676099c2346a74b96953eba790a289303c49fe448c958603
|
||||
SIZE (hk_classes-0.8.1.tar.bz2) = 1413828
|
||||
SHA256 (hk_classes-0.8.3.tar.bz2) = d57a8a2f3c2fb534e01ee5d7b6c5bb650536f20cb7e88a721ec9da7b5befb593
|
||||
SIZE (hk_classes-0.8.3.tar.bz2) = 1532249
|
||||
|
@ -1,6 +1,6 @@
|
||||
--- configure.orig Sat Jul 22 12:08:15 2006
|
||||
+++ configure Sat Jul 22 12:08:43 2006
|
||||
@@ -20549,7 +20549,7 @@
|
||||
--- configure.orig 2006-12-17 15:27:45.000000000 +0100
|
||||
+++ configure 2012-02-19 20:23:04.014494956 +0100
|
||||
@@ -20681,7 +20681,7 @@
|
||||
py_version=`$PYTHON -c "from distutils.sysconfig import *; \
|
||||
from string import join; \
|
||||
print join(get_config_vars('VERSION'))"`
|
||||
@ -9,12 +9,3 @@
|
||||
if test -n "$PYTHON_VERSION"; then
|
||||
py_version=$PYTHON_VERSION
|
||||
else
|
||||
@@ -20815,7 +20815,7 @@
|
||||
fi
|
||||
|
||||
if test "x$with_fontconfig_libdir" != "x"; then
|
||||
- FONTCONFIGLIBDIR=$with_fontconifg_libdir
|
||||
+ FONTCONFIGLIBDIR=$with_fontconfig_libdir
|
||||
fi
|
||||
|
||||
ac_save_LIBS="$LIBS"
|
||||
|
@ -1,9 +1,9 @@
|
||||
--- utilities/Makefile.in.orig Sat Jul 22 12:09:44 2006
|
||||
+++ utilities/Makefile.in Sat Jul 22 12:11:59 2006
|
||||
@@ -237,22 +237,22 @@
|
||||
--- utilities/Makefile.in.orig 2006-12-17 15:27:52.000000000 +0100
|
||||
+++ utilities/Makefile.in 2012-02-19 19:21:04.761495232 +0100
|
||||
@@ -248,22 +248,22 @@
|
||||
target_alias = @target_alias@
|
||||
INCLUDES = -I../hk_classes
|
||||
AM_CXXFLAGS = -Wall -W -Wconversion -Wshadow -Wcast-qual -Wwrite-strings
|
||||
AM_CXXFLAGS = -Wall -W -Wconversion -Wshadow -Wcast-qual -Wwrite-strings -I@XMLINCLUDE@ @BITARCHITECTURE@
|
||||
-hk_report_LDADD = ../hk_classes/libhk_classes.la -ldl
|
||||
+hk_report_LDADD = ../hk_classes/libhk_classes.la -largp ${LIBPTHREAD}
|
||||
hk_report_SOURCES = hk_reportutility.cpp
|
@ -1,11 +1,4 @@
|
||||
etc/rc.d/hk_classes.sh
|
||||
bin/hk_actionquery
|
||||
bin/hk_dbcopy
|
||||
bin/hk_exportcsv
|
||||
bin/hk_exporthtml
|
||||
bin/hk_exportxml
|
||||
bin/hk_importcsv
|
||||
bin/hk_report
|
||||
include/hk_classes/hk_actionquery.h
|
||||
include/hk_classes/hk_button.h
|
||||
include/hk_classes/hk_class.h
|
||||
@ -41,6 +34,7 @@ include/hk_classes/hk_interpreter.h
|
||||
include/hk_classes/hk_key.h
|
||||
include/hk_classes/hk_label.h
|
||||
include/hk_classes/hk_mimetype.h
|
||||
include/hk_classes/hk_module.h
|
||||
include/hk_classes/hk_presentation.h
|
||||
include/hk_classes/hk_qbe.h
|
||||
include/hk_classes/hk_referentialintegrity.h
|
||||
@ -60,6 +54,10 @@ include/hk_classes/hk_visible.h
|
||||
%%MYSQL%%lib/hk_classes/drivers/libhk_mysqldriver.la
|
||||
%%MYSQL%%lib/hk_classes/drivers/libhk_mysqldriver.so
|
||||
%%MYSQL%%lib/hk_classes/drivers/libhk_mysqldriver.so.3
|
||||
%%DBASE%%lib/hk_classes/drivers/libhk_dbasedriver.a
|
||||
%%DBASE%%lib/hk_classes/drivers/libhk_dbasedriver.la
|
||||
%%DBASE%%lib/hk_classes/drivers/libhk_dbasedriver.so
|
||||
%%DBASE%%lib/hk_classes/drivers/libhk_dbasedriver.so.0
|
||||
%%ODBC%%lib/hk_classes/drivers/libhk_odbcdriver.a
|
||||
%%ODBC%%lib/hk_classes/drivers/libhk_odbcdriver.la
|
||||
%%ODBC%%lib/hk_classes/drivers/libhk_odbcdriver.so
|
||||
@ -86,7 +84,7 @@ include/hk_classes/hk_visible.h
|
||||
lib/hk_classes/libhk_classes.a
|
||||
lib/hk_classes/libhk_classes.la
|
||||
lib/hk_classes/libhk_classes.so
|
||||
lib/hk_classes/libhk_classes.so.13
|
||||
lib/hk_classes/libhk_classes.so.15
|
||||
@dirrm lib/hk_classes/drivers
|
||||
@dirrm lib/hk_classes
|
||||
@dirrm include/hk_classes
|
||||
|
Loading…
Reference in New Issue
Block a user